Ordinary outpatient and community mental health care was diminished by local health authorities in most Italian regions during the first months of the COVID-19 pandemic. Compared to 2019, this study sought to understand the COVID-19 pandemic's impact on access to psychiatric emergency departments (EDs) in 2020 and 2021.
This study, a retrospective analysis, utilizes routinely gathered administrative data from both emergency departments (EDs) of Verona Academic Hospital Trust, Verona, Italy. A comparative analysis was conducted on all ED psychiatry consultations recorded between January 1, 2020, and December 31, 2021, in contrast to the pre-pandemic period encompassing the dates from January 1, 2019, to December 31, 2019. Using the chi-square or Fisher's exact test, a calculation was made to estimate the correlation between each recorded trait and the pertinent year.
In the period spanning from 2020 to 2019, a substantial reduction, representing a decrease of 233%, was observed, and another noticeable reduction of 163% was recorded between 2021 and 2019. A notable reduction, specifically a 403% decrease, was observed during the 2020 lockdown period, which was further amplified during the subsequent second and third pandemic waves, exhibiting a 361% decrease. Young adults and individuals diagnosed with psychosis exhibited a notable increase in their demand for psychiatric consultations during 2021.
The dread of catching an illness could have been a significant element in the overall reduction of psychiatric consultations. While other areas remained stable, psychiatric consultations for young adults and people experiencing psychosis expanded. This research stresses the need for mental health services to create different methods of contact and support aimed at vulnerable groups during times of hardship.

Future investigation of somatic alterations in parathyroid tumefaction DNA and the research of kindreds with HPT yet lacking germline mutation into the collection of genes proven to predispose to HPT represent two ways likely to unmask additional novel genes highly relevant to parathyroid neoplasia. © Georg Thieme Verlag KG Stuttgart · New York.Primary aldosteronism (PA) is the most typical reason behind secondary high blood pressure. The unmistakeable sign of PA is adrenal production of aldosterone under repressed renin conditions. PA subtypes include adrenal unilateral and bilateral hyperaldosteronism. Substantial progress happens to be made in determining the role for somatic gene mutations in aldosterone-producing adenomas (APA) as the primary reason for unilateral PA. This includes the application of next-generation sequencing (NGS) to define recurrent somatic mutations in APA that disrupt calcium signaling, increase aldosterone synthase (CYP11B2) appearance, and aldosterone production. The employment of CYP11B2 immunohistochemistry on adrenal glands from typical topics, clients with unilateral and bilateral PA has allowed Pirfenidone the recognition of CYP11B2-positive mobile foci, termed aldosterone-producing cell clusters (APCC). APCC lie underneath the adrenal capsule and like APA, many APCC harbor somatic gene mutations recognized to increase aldosterone production. These results claim that APCC may be the cause LIHC liver hepatocellular carcinoma in pathologic development of PA. Herein, we offer an update on present research fond of characterizing APCC and additionally talk about the unanswered concerns linked to the role of APCC in PA. © Georg Thieme Verlag KG Stuttgart · New York.OBJECTIVES  We evaluated whether differences occur among the canal flare index (CFI) values acquired nonsense-mediated mRNA decay by various calculation methods into the veterinary literary works.
